WSO2 API Manager无法从localhost获取响应

时间:2016-12-31 11:43:08

标签: wso2 wso2-am wso2carbon

我在Nodejs中有一个基于节点的基于样本休息的应用程序,可以通过URL http://localhost:8288/api/users访问。 我已经配置了APIM,我能够点击https://www.googleapis.com/books/v1/volumes?q=isbn:0747532699之类的一些示例服务并获得回复。

但是当我尝试使用API​​控制台通过API管理器点击我的localhost休息服务时,我得到了 响应机构没有内容 响应代码0 响应标题{   "错误":"服务器没有响应" }

我在logs.But中没有错误。两个呼叫都没有到达后端休息服务。我是否应该在API Manager中进行一些更改以访问我的localhost网址。此API Manager安装和休息服务位于同一台计算机上。 请帮忙。

1 个答案:

答案 0 :(得分:0)

如果浏览器不信任APIM端点的证书,则会发生这种情况。理想情况下,您应该在浏览器中安装APIM证书。

作为解决方法,您可以告诉浏览器接受证书。为此,请将API URL复制到新的浏览器选项卡并接受证书。

然后在API控制台中再试一次。它应该工作。